Output 8e5d2b1d7584d64e09de67d1b9b62d19b4526f1911ae9bfc7b9de7200521de18:21

value
95941
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5dedc30c0215a2250c9c92f312af543780c24507 OP_EQUAL
address
3AFfbNSms4Ltg3eoBMVvP8c3wqRjZkvd84
transaction
8e5d2b1d7584d64e09de67d1b9b62d19b4526f1911ae9bfc7b9de7200521de18
confirmations
270586
spent
true